All you need to know about black bear hunting in Ontario - 2026

Spring black bear seasons

Wildlife management unit Resident and non-resident — open season
1A, 1C, 1D, 2–6, 7A, 7B, 8–10, 11A, 11B, 12–19, 21–50, 53–64, 66–69, 71–76 May 1 to June 15
82A, 83, 84 May 1 to May 7

Notes:

  •  Only bows and muzzle-loading guns are permitted in WMU 7A.
  •  Indicates bear hunting is only permitted in the geographic townships of Keppel and Sarawak in WMU 82A, the geographic township of Amabel in WMU 84.
  • The shooting of cubs or female bears accompanied by a cub is not permitted during the spring season.

Fall black bear seasons

Wildlife management unit Resident and non-resident — open season
1A, 1C, 1D, 2–6, 7A, 7B, 8–10, 11A, 11B, 12–19, 21–45 August 15 to October 31
46, 47, 49, 50, 53, 64, 66, 67, 69, 71–76 September 8 to November 30
48, 54–63, 68 September 1 to November 30

Notes:

  •  Only bows and muzzle-loading guns are permitted in WMU 7A.
  • It is illegal to hunt black bear in the fall in the Bruce Peninsula, which includes WMU 82A, 83 and 84.
